Minimally Invasive Liver Resection: Peri-operative Outcomes from Two Specialist Units
Poster
Talk Description

Institution: Austin Hospital - Victoria , Australia

Background: Minimally invasive liver surgery (MILS), including laparoscopic and robotic approaches, is increasingly utilised in hepatobiliary surgery, with advantages including shorter length of stay, reduced morbidity and improved surgical outcomes compared with open surgery. Despite these advantages, MILS has not been widely adopted as standard practice in Australia with limited local literature. This study aimed to describe the contemporary practice of MILS and its outcomes in Melbourne. Methods: A retrospective analysis was conducted using prospectively maintained databases across both Austin and Alfred HPB units for all MILS performed between January 2024 and December 2025. Demographic data, operative data, and postoperative outcomes were analysed. Results: Fifty-seven patients underwent MILS, including 25 robotic and 32 laparoscopic resections. 15 patients (26%) had underlying cirrhosis. The median age was 69 (IQR 61-75.5) vs 64 years (IQR 54.25-69.25) for robotic and laparoscopic resections, respectively (p=0.09). The median Charlson Comorbidity Index was 7 (IQR 3-9) for the robotic cohort compared with a median of 5 (IQR 3-6) for the laparoscopic cohort (p=0.07). Median IWATE score was higher in the robotic cohort at 8 (IQR 5–10) compared with 4 (IQR 3–5) in the laparoscopic cohort (p<0.001). Median operating time in the robotic cohort at 362 minutes (IQR 315–451) compared with 197 minutes (IQR 134–267) in the laparoscopic cohort (p<0.001). Major morbidity (Clavien-Dindo ≥III) occurred in three patients in each group, with one 30-day mortality in the laparoscopic cohort. Conclusion: Minimally invasive liver resections can be safely performed with acceptable peri-operative outcomes, including in complex and high-risk patients. Robotic liver resection appears to be utilised even for higher-complexity cases and demonstrated comparable major morbidity to laparoscopic surgery.
